Practical tips and common mistakes

Rule: Material must not exceed the rim of the container. This applies to all types of containers and waste. Common mistakes: (1) Stacking materials above the rim – this is not allowed. (2) Not covering light materials like wood or cardboard – these can blow away. (3) Overloading so the container cannot be collected. Tips: Always keep 10-15 cm space below the rim, distribute weight evenly, and cover light materials with a tarp or net.

Frequently asked questions

Do I need a permit?

Not on private property; on public roads often notification or permit required. Check your municipality.

What if the container is overweight?

Overweight can lead to surcharges. Keep forbidden fractions separate.

How fast can it be delivered?

Usually within 1–2 working days, often faster on request.
